Using DCTools 
Before you start, you need 
• 
A PC (preferably a laptop) with the latest version of DCTools installed. 
• 
A null modem cable 
Step 1 – Connect a PC to the RS-232 port of the APS DC power system 
 
Connect the null modem cable between the RS-232 port of the power system 
and the serial port of your laptop or PC. 
Start DCTools by double clicking on the DCTools icon   on the desktop. 
Step 2 – Check that your PC port is specified correctly 
 
Double-click on the DCTools icon   in the Windows™ task bar to display 
the DCTools Connection List.  The default connection is COM1
If the port properties are correct, enable the connection by selecting the 
Active check box 
 of that connection. 
The correct port properties are, (Protocol: S3P and S3P Address: 0). 
If the port properties are incorrect, select the relevant connection from the 
Connection List and click the 
 toolbar button.  In the Comms Properties 
dialog, edit the properties as necessary and click OK
If the connection is successful, the DCTools System Summary (Home) screen 
is displayed as shown.
